Donna Greenspan Solomon Nominated for Women of Distinction 2014 by the Soroptimist International of Boca Raton/Deerfield Beach
Ft. Lauderdale, FL (PRWEB) October 09, 2014 -- Donna Greenspan Solomon, respected attorney and alternative dispute resolution (ADR) professional, and well-known in the local community for her tireless service, has been honored with a nomination for a “Women of Distinction” award from the Soroptimist International of Boca Raton/Deerfield Beach. The 41st Annual Women of Distinction Awards Breakfast was held on Wednesday, October 1st, 2014 at the Boca West Country Club.
Soroptimist International is an organization of volunteer professional and business women dedicated to working for the improvement of the lives of women all over the world, with a focus on local community activism and service.
“To say I’m honored is an understatement,” said Donna of the nomination. “No one does this work for an award, or even recognition – especially by an organization I personally respect so much. It’s humbling to think my community service has been noticed, let alone that it might be singled out for something as prestigious as the Women of Distinction.”
Donna, the principal of Solomon Appeals, Mediation & Arbitration, has the distinction of being one of only two attorneys certified as both a Business Litigator and an Appellate Specialist by the Florida Bar. Her community service includes pro bono work for: “And Justice for All,” the Florida Association for Women Lawyers’ Battered Women Project, and for AVDA/YWCA National Domestic Violence Awareness.
